Brand Monitor

Track brand perception and sentiment across your persona segments over time, with automated pulse checks and trend analysis.

Who is it for?

Brand strategists, account teams, and anyone responsible for tracking and reporting on brand health. Perfect for agencies managing ongoing client relationships who need regular brand perception updates without the cost of continuous traditional tracking studies.

What it does

Brand Monitor runs automated, periodic check-ins with your personas to track how they perceive and feel about brands over time. It measures key brand health metrics—awareness, consideration, preference, sentiment, and associations—and surfaces trends, shifts, and anomalies that warrant attention. Think of it as always-on brand tracking powered by your persona panels.

How to use it

1

Set up your brand

Add the brand(s) you want to monitor. Include the primary brand and any key competitors you want to track comparatively.

2

Configure tracking metrics

Select which brand health dimensions to track—awareness, consideration, preference, sentiment, key associations, and any custom metrics relevant to your brand.

3

Set monitoring frequency

Choose how often to run pulse checks—daily, weekly, or custom intervals. More frequent monitoring catches shifts faster but generates more data to review.

4

Review trends and alerts

Access your brand health dashboard to see trends over time. The system automatically flags significant shifts or anomalies that need attention.
